Water conservancy cofferdam construction device
The invention belongs to the technical field of cofferdams, and particularly relates to a water conservancy cofferdam construction device which comprises a cofferdam structure. The cofferdam structure comprises four positioning piles; fixing piles which are uniformly arranged are inserted between the positioning piles which are positioned on the same side and are opposite in pairs; a cylindrical groove is formed in the inner wall of the side, facing the fixing pile, of each positioning pile. Two L-shaped clamping plates are fixedly connected to the surfaces of the two sides, facing the positioning piles on the two sides, of each fixing pile. Two sheet piles are arranged between every two adjacent fixed piles; two sheet piles are also arranged between the positioning pile and the adjacent fixed pile; a reinforcing structure is arranged between every two adjacent fixing piles; a reinforcing structure is also arranged between the positioning pile and the fixing pile; by arranging the reinforcing structure, gravels and gravels can be extruded to move towards the sheet pile and extrude the sheet pile, so that the gravels and the gravels are in better contact with the sheet pile, and meanwhile, the waterproofness of the sheet pile is improved.
